Coal based activated carbon is an adsorption media manufactured from selected grades of mineral coal through controlled carbonization and activation. It is applied in liquid phase and gas phase treatment systems, including fixed beds, adsorption columns, and continuous filtration units. Owing to its balanced pore structure and mechanical stability, coal based activated carbon is commonly used in industrial water treatment, chemical processing, air purification, and related purification duties where process reliability and consistent performance are required.

Activated carbon can be produced from various carbonaceous raw materials such as coal, coconut shell, and wood. The selected raw material determines the pore size distribution, adsorption characteristics, and suitability of the carbon for specific separation and purification tasks.

How Coal Activated Carbon Is Produced and How It Works

Activated carbon production begins with raw material selection, followed by carbonization and controlled activation. Subsequent steps may include washing or impregnation, sizing, drying, and quality control. The selected production route defines the resulting pore structure, internal surface area, and adsorption behavior of the material. Coal based grades are typically selected when a broad and technically effective pore distribution is required for industrial separation and purification processes.

Coal activated carbon operates primarily through physical adsorption. During activation, a network of macropores, mesopores, and micropores is formed within the carbon matrix. This internal pore system provides access pathways and adsorption sites that allow contaminants to diffuse into the structure and be retained on the internal surfaces as liquids or gases pass through the carbon bed.

In practice, this mechanism supports the removal of organic compounds, chlorine, odors, color bodies, volatile organic compounds (VOCs), and trace pollutants under continuous operating conditions and defined contact times.

Coal based granular activated carbon is particularly suited for liquid phase adsorption applications where mechanical durability, pore accessibility, and controlled flow behavior are essential for long term operational stability.

Why Coal Based Activated Carbon Is Selected

Coal carbon provides a balanced combination of adsorption capacity and mechanical strength. Compared to other carbon sources, coal based carbon exhibits a wider pore size distribution, allowing adsorption of molecules across a broad size range.

This makes suitable for:

  • Industrial water and wastewater treatment
  • Adsorption processes in chemical and process industries
  • Liquid phase filtration and purification systems
  • Large scale adsorption equipment operating under continuous duty

Therefore, it is frequently selected where stable performance and predictable adsorption behaviour are required over extended operating periods.
